solve for x, x/5 + 6 < 2

Answer:

x < -20

Step-by-step explanation:

1. x/5 + 6 - 6 < 2 - 6

2. x/5*5 < -4*5

3. x < -20

Since you are multiplying the equation by a positive number, you do not need to switch the inequality sign.
